'''Flasks''' are containers used by your Dwarves to carry alcohol or water while hunting or on military duty. Flasks can be made of [[metal]] (by a [[metal crafter]] at a [[metalsmith's forge]]), [[leather]] (by a [[leatherworker]] at a [[leather works]], where they are called waterskins) or [[glass]] (by a [[glassmaker]] at a [[glass furnace]], where they are called vials)Flasks and waterskins are functionally equivalent. Vials can be used as flasks or waterskins, and are also used to make [[extracts]]; however, soldiers will sometimes choose to use filled vials to store drinks.{{bug|3116}} A single job creates three flasks, waterskins or vials.

A flask, similar in nature to a {{l|waterskin}}, is a container used by your dwarves to carry alcohol while on {{l|hunting}} or {{l|military}} duty. Flasks are made from {{l|metal}} and more expensive than waterskins, but dwarves being dwarves, they prefer to drink alcohol over water, even while on duty, and receive a happy thought for doing so.  This can help keep military dwarves happier, so that bad thoughts from long patrols are less of a problemAnother bonus is that alcohol does not freeze in cold environments, so that dwarves may consume drink outside even in freezing biomes. <!-- May need verification, I can't test this reliably for any reasonIt's cold, dwarves go back inside, can't test. -->
  
Flasks can hold up to three units of alcohol or water. Alcohol is preferable to water, as it prevents unhappy thoughts and doesn't freeze in low temperatures. Soldiers can be ordered to fill their flasks from their specific squad menu.
